Workout routines are transcending the realm of fitness aficionados and professional athletes. People of all ages and backgrounds are increasingly on the lookout for effective ways to incorporate physical activity into their lives, whether at home, outside, or short daily routines. This surge in interest illustrates a significant shift in our collective mindset regarding health, vitality, and overall wellness.
The focus of these search trends has broadened beyond extreme fitness goals or radical body transformations. Instead, there is a burgeoning desire for realistic and sustainable workout plans that fit seamlessly into hectic lifestyles. From simple stretching routines to brief strength training and flexibility practices, fitness is becoming more manageable and accessible.
This burgeoning interest is closely linked to transformational changes in work schedule norms, increased awareness of health, and the physical repercussions of contemporary living.
A key factor driving the trend in workout routines is the evolution of daily habits. Extended sitting periods, screen-intensive jobs, and reduced physical activity have led to a common experience of discomfort, marked by back pain, stiffness, and fatigue.
Individuals are becoming cognizant that a sedentary lifestyle has tangible consequences. Even those who do not appear overweight or visibly unhealthy frequently report fatigue and body discomfort. Consequently, workout routines are evolving from a luxury into a necessity.
Exercise now emphasizes functionality, mobility, and energy over mere aesthetics.
One principal driver behind the increase in workout routine interest is the migration towards home-based exercise. Many individuals favor the comfort and convenience of at-home workouts due to limited time or personal preference.
Exercising at home eliminates barriers such as travel time, gym costs, and social pressures. Simple routines that utilize body weight, basic equipment, or online video instruction enable consistency without hefty commitments.
This newfound accessibility is inspiring beginners and those who have been inactive to become more active, thereby fueling the trend.
Contemporary workout plans are crafted for flexibility. Rather than labor-intensive sessions, individuals are seeking workouts ranging from 10 to 30 minutes. These concise routines fit seamlessly into daily agendas and are less intimidating for newcomers.
The mantra of “something is better than nothing” has found its way into popular thought. Even brief periods of physical activity are now recognized as beneficial, motivating individuals to stay engaged without feeling daunted.
Consistency has taken precedence over intensity, a concept that modern workout routines embody.
In recent years, public consciousness regarding health has escalated. Individuals are becoming more aware of lifestyle diseases, stress-induced issues, and the long-term effects of inactivity.
Workout routines are becoming a sought-after solution because they are perceived as preventive measures. Regular movement aids in weight control, enhances posture, improves mental health, and elevates energy levels.
Today, many people work out not in pursuit of an ideal but to mitigate discomfort and avert serious health issues.
Physical activity is now increasingly associated with mental well-being. In a world filled with stress, anxiety, and emotional fatigue, people are on the lookout for natural coping mechanisms.
Engaging in workout routines can alleviate stress, elevate mood, and instill a sense of control. Even light physical activities offer substantial benefits, helping to alleviate mental exhaustion and enhance focus.
For many, working out has transformed into a form of self-care rather than a competitive endeavor.
Platforms like social media have significantly boosted the visibility and accessibility of workout routines. Bite-sized video snippets, guided sessions, and fitness challenges expose individuals to exercise concepts on a daily basis.
Though not all adhere strictly to popular trends, this exposure normalizes physical movement. Observing others exercising casually diminishes the intimidation factor and encourages more people to take part.
Digital channels have diversified the range of fitness styles, making routines available for various ages, capabilities, and personal preferences.
Past fitness trends often glorified extreme changes and intense workout regimens. Today, however, a noticeable shift towards balance and sustainability is occurring.
Individuals now search for routines that reflect long-term health benefits rather than quick fixes. Gentle stretching, mobility exercises, walking regimens, and low-impact workouts are becoming increasingly sought after.
This transformation renders fitness more inclusive and attainable for a broader demographic.
The growing trend towards workout routines reflects a broader understanding of integrating exercise into daily living, rather than relegating it to a nominal task. Activities like morning stretches, evening strolls, brief movement breaks, and weekend excursions are becoming standard.
This assimilation minimizes resistance; when movement feels natural, individuals are more likely to sustain it.
Fitness is gradually evolving into a habit rather than merely a target.
Workout routines are gaining traction as individuals adapt to the realities of modern life. Sedentary behaviors, increasing stress, and health concerns have rendered physical movement a necessity rather than a luxury.
The emphasis has shifted from attaining high-octane fitness goals to adopting simple yet consistent routines that promote everyday wellness. Whether at home or outdoors, structured or spontaneous, workout routines are empowering individuals to enhance their physical and mental health.
This trend isn’t about achieving perfection; it's rooted in sustainability, awareness, and the recognition that regular movement is a priceless asset for a healthier lifestyle.
